Ennis fell victim to Flint Creek co-op [Drummond/Granite] and their airtight defense on Friday. They were dealt a 28-0 loss at the hands of the Flint Creek co-op [Drummond/Granite] Titans. Having soared to a lofty 40 points in the game before, the Mustangs' shutout was a dramatic turnaround.
Even if they lost, Ennis' defense still kept up the pressure with five sacks. In that department, Kace Wagner was the leader with two.
Ennis' defeat dropped their record down to 4-2. As for Flint Creek co-op [Drummond/Granite], the victory for them keeps them at an undefeated 6-0.
Ennis will square off against Sheridan at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Flint Creek co-op [Drummond/Granite], they will play host again on Saturday to welcome Manhattan Christian, where kickoff is scheduled at 1:00 p.m. Both have allowed few points on average, (Manhattan Christian: 9.4, Flint Creek co-op [Drummond/Granite]: 12.5) so any points scored will be well earned.
